Press CTRL + Shift + L. Word will automatically apply bullet points and insert indents to the paragraphs.
The technique : Keep the Alt key pressed (key just to the left of the Space bar), then you successively type the numbers 0 1 8 3 then you finally release the Alt key, which will bring up the middle dot / median dot at desired location.

Select and hold the Alt key on the numeric keypad. Type the bullet alt code (0149) in sequence using the numeric keypad. Release the Alt key after typing the numeric code to insert the first bullet point in the document. Repeat for the second bullet point and so on.
Type* and a space before your text, and Word will make a bulleted list. To complete your list, press Enter until the bullets or numbering switch off.

To type the dot symbol on your keyboard, turn on the numeric keypad by pressing NumLk , hold Alt and press the 0 , 1 , 4 , and 9 keys in succession. If you don't type the numbers with the numeric keypad, the dot symbol will not show.
Turn lines of text into a bulleted list by selecting the text and then clicking Home> Paragraph> Bullets. Each line or paragraph becomes a bullet in the list. Tip: Press Enter to move text to its own line, or press Enter twice to end the bulleted list.
Usage. The dot operator symbol is used in math to represent multiplication and, in the context of linear algebra, as the dot product operator. Typically, the symbol is used in an expression like this: 3⋅5. In plain language, this expression means three multiplied by five.
